RUDH' AN DARAICH | Rudha an Daraich Rudha an Dairaich |
Mr A McMaster Rev [Reverend] John McLean |
077 | Applies to a Small promontory Situated along the Southern Margin of "Loch Hourn" and about a ¼ of a Mile N [North] East of "Croulin" the Name Signifies the "Oak Point" on the property of James Baird Esq. |
ALLT NA CRÌCHE | Allt na Crìche Allt na Crìche |
Mr A McMaster Rev [Reverend] John McLean |
077 | Applies to a Small Stream Situated and Collecting in "Meall Coille Duibhe" it flows in a Northern direction it Enters "Loch Hourn" on the East Side of "Tòrr Liath" the Name Signifies the "Boundary Burn" on the property of James Baird Esq. |
MEALL BREAC | Meall Breac Meall Breac |
Mr A McMaster Rev [Reverend] John McLean |
077 | Applies to a large but in no way prominent Hill Situated between "Beinn na Caillich" and "Loch Hourn" this Hill includes a Number of good Sized hills having No Names. Name Signifies the "Speckled Hill" James Baird Esq Proprietor. |
